I've got a 2005. I get around 22 mpg in town. Averaging about 17 mph in downtown traffic, and I'm not afraid of the throttle. On a long trip, averaging 80+ mph, I was getting around 31-32 mpg.

Personally, I love the car. I do have a Kleemann KD-Box on it which offers 4 settings for performance. It brings the performance of the car to about that of an E500, with almost the same torque as a stock E55. All that, with the above gas milage.

31k miles, no problems that I've noticed, but when I had it in for its "B" service last week, they did fix 2 recall items that I never noticed.

I will be buying one shortly but the new Bluetec diesel won't be released until October to coincide with the the US release of low sulfer diesel. According to MBNA the current diesel cannot be used in the 07 car so the nationwide release of ultra low emmision/ low sulfur diesel is coming in October.
07 car is slightly restyled over the 06.

They are also releasing a GL and ML diesel option later in the year.
